The Patriots are signing free-agent wide receiver Damiere Byrd, Doug Kyed of NESN reports.
The 5-foot-9, 180-pound Byrd, 27, is coming off his best season in the NFL with 32 catches on 46 targets for 359 yards for the Arizona Cardinals last season after three injury-filled seasons with the Carolina Panthers. He signed as an undrafted free agent with the Panthers out of South Carolina in 2016.
Byrd appeared in 11 games for Arizona last season and missed some time with a hamstring injury.
